Not bad for a functional solution - meaning if you are worried about ergonomic comfort with your at-home desk setup, this provides a basic fix. I would say for someone taller than 5'4" or 5'5" this would be hard to use, especially if you aren't attaching it to a sit-stand type desk. The tray itself is a nice weight, and the metal bracket and rotating mount assembly both seem sturdy. What I consider a major flaw in the design is how the bracket attaches to the underside of a desk. there are four short screws that require predrilled holes into what is almost always a hollow or particle board desktop. Unfortunately, the weight of the tray and metal brackets actually pull out the screws because of the low-quality metal and length of the screw shaft. the hardware to attach the tray should ideally be made out of something sturdier or the attachment base extended to allow for more screws. Otherwise, this is a good choice, albeit lacking compared to professional Fellowes brand type extending keyboard trays. Points off for the item arriving with visible scratches and for the issue above with short, cheap screws.
